Types of Driving Licenses in Poland
Poland issues numerous kinds of driving licenses, classified by the kinds of automobiles they allow individuals to operate. Below is learn more of the typical classifications.
| License Category | Car Type | Minimum Age | Credibility Period |
|---|---|---|---|
| AM | Mopeds and scooters | 14 years | 15 years |
| A1 | Light bikes (as much as 125cc) | 16 years | 15 years |
| A2 | Bikes | 18 years | 15 years |
| A | All bikes | 24 years | 15 years |
| B | Automobiles (as much as 3.5 heaps) | 18 years | 15 years |
| C | Trucks (over 3.5 lots) | 21 years | 5 years |
| D | Buses | 24 years | 5 years |
| BE | Cars and trucks with trailers | 18 years | 15 years |
Actions to Obtain a Driving License in Poland
Satisfy the Eligibility Requirements
- You need to fulfill the minimum age for the kind of license you want to obtain.
- You must have a tidy medical record confirming your fitness to drive.
Complete a Driver's Education Course
- Enroll in a registered driving school.
- The course usually includes both theoretical and useful lessons.
Pass the Theoretical Exam
- The test tests your knowledge of Polish traffic laws, road indications, and safe driving practices.
- This examination might be taken in Polish, and candidates may require to check language options ahead of time.
Pass the Practical Exam
- After successfully finishing the theoretical examination, you'll require to take a practical driving test.
- This test assesses your ability to operate a car securely in different traffic situations.
Send Required Documents
- Following the effective conclusion of both tests, submit the necessary files to the proper authorities.
Needed Documents
To acquire a Polish driving license, you will require to gather and submit a range of documents. These usually include:
| Document | Description |
|---|---|
| Identity Card/ Passport | Proof of identity and citizenship |
| Residential Registration | File showing your residence in Poland |
| Medical Certificate | Indicates you are in shape to drive |
| Finished Application Form | Needed form for obtaining a driving license |
| Evidence of Driving Course Completion | Certificate proving completion of a signed up driving course |
| Payment Receipt | Proof of payment for license costs |
Costs Involved
The expenses related to acquiring a Polish driving license can vary based upon several elements, consisting of the driving school and the classification of the license. Below is click here approximated breakdown of typical costs.
| Expense Item | Estimated Cost (PLN) |
|---|---|
| Driving School Course | 1,500 - 3,000 |
| Theoretical Exam Fee | 100 - 200 |
| Practical Exam Fee | 150 - 300 |
| Medical Exam Fee | 150 - 300 |
| Driving License Issuance Fee | 100 - 200 |
Validity and Renewal
A Polish driving license is typically valid for 15 years for many categories, while truck and bus licenses are legitimate for five years. To renew a license, chauffeurs need to undergo a medical assessment and submit a renewal application to the local authority.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Can a foreigner acquire a Polish driving license?
Yes, foreigners can obtain a Polish driving license. However, they should fulfill the same requirements as regional residents, including passing the needed tests.
2. What if I currently have a driving license from another EU nation?
If you hold a legitimate driving license from another EU nation, you can drive in Poland without requiring to convert it, as long as it remains valid.
3. The length of time does the entire procedure take?
The length of time required to acquire a driving license in Poland can differ. Usually, with a signed up driving school, it can take anywhere from a few weeks to numerous months, depending upon the individual's schedule and proficiency.
